- ... Currently, very limited information is available on the growth of alpacas (Vicugna pacos). The aim of this study was to describe the growth of alpacas with percentile curves and to generate an equation for precise estimating the body weight using a body height, length or circumference. 162 alpacas, ranging in age from a few days to 36 months, were measured over a period of twelve months. - ... The aim of this research was to estimate for the first time the heritability and genetic relationship between medullation and fiber diameter in each fiber by itself. A total of 21,600 fibers from 36 samples from white fleeces, 600 fibers each sample, from males between 0.4 and 10.4 years old from Pacomarca experimental farm (Inca Group, Puno, Peru) were tested using projection microscope (PM). - ... Alpacas can only produce one offspring per year. In order to accelerate the genetic gain of a herd, superovulation and embryo transfer can be used to produce multiple embryos from superior females. We hypothesized that the use of dual siring with superovulation would result in the production of multiple embryos sired by different males.
